[QUOTE="Tanya M, post: 717097, member: 18516"] What he's not understanding is that it's not HIS home. I'm so sorry you had to come home to that. I also understand your not wanting to call the police and by not, you granted him a favor which I'm sure he does not see nor appreciate. Now you know that a locked door will not keep him out. You really might want to consider some kind of home security system. You still might want to consider telling the police. Not to press charges but to have it on record. Here's the thing, he has his family. You have tried time and time again to help him and he rejects it. What he is really saying here is that he wants to continue to manipulate you so that you will do what he wants. You have nothing to feel bad about, I repeat, you have NOTHING to feel bad about. There is help for your son but he is choosing to not accept it. He could take medication but he doesn't want to so he is self medicating. These are his choices and he will have to live with the consequences of his actions. Your safety and peace of mind needs to come first. You need to do what you have to so that you can feel safe in YOUR home. ((HUGS)) to you..................... [/QUOTE]
